     1  Since my last report I have changed my hardware by adding an Adaptec AIC160 SCSI adapter and two (C:=9GB and D:=80GB) drives and removed the SATA drive. I had to add 'REMAP 18 TO 11' to ACPI.CFG to get the SCSI drive to boot with OS4 loader in APIC mode. I still could not boot with the IBM loader in APIC mode (PIC works fine). This was using the 3.18 version of ACPI that comes with eCS 2.0.
    22
    33  With this new ACPIFIXVW version, I can now boot using the IBM loader in APIC mode. Thanks! It seems to boot a little faster too.
